Responsibilities

  • Obtain necessary background information from assigned patient’s chart.
  • Assist supervising Physical Therapist in obtaining specific evaluation data within areas of established expertise.
  • Seeks assistance from supervising Physical Therapist to obtain evaluation data outside of Physical Therapy Assistant experience.
  • Establish appropriate short and long-term goals within areas of treatment expertise for assigned patients, and select and adapt treatment techniques to meet established goals and meet individual patient needs.
  • Discuss treatment plan with patient and family as indicated.
  • Complete all required clinical and billing documentation as indicated and submit in a timely manner.
  • Administer the prescribed physical therapy program to restore and maintain maximum function and prevent disability. The following modalities may be used for this purpose:
    • Therapeutic exercises and activity for lower extremity function.
    • Therapeutic exercises and activity for strengthening and balance.
    • Exercises and activity to improve coordination.
    • Instructions in self-care, including transfers, bed mobility and ambulation.
    • Education in body mechanics, work simplification and joint protection.
  • Maintain productivity standards.
  • Full utilization of technology provided to document and enhance client care.

Qualifications

  • Graduate of an accredited school for Physical Therapy Assistants and a valid registered license for the state in which employed.
  • Acute care, long-term care and/or rehabilitation experience preferred, not required.
  • Excellent observation, verbal and written communication skills, problem-solving skills, and basic math skills.
